Renesas M16C Series User Manual page 324

16-bit single-chip microcomputer
Hide thumbs Also See for M16C Series:
Table of Contents

Advertisement

M30245 Group
www.DataSheet4U.com
Figure 3.6.4. Setting routine (3) of DMA transfer from RAM to UART using SFR snooping function
Rev.2.00 Oct 16, 2006
REJ09B0340-0200
Continued from the previous page
The DMA transfer request from the 2nd byte on is occurred
when DMA enable bit = "1" and the UART1 is transmit request state.
DMA0 transfer from the 2nd byte on
Completion of the DMA0 transfer and occurrence of the DMA0 interrupt request.
Transfer of the 16-bit calculation result which is stored in CRC data register
to UART1 transmit buffer register every 1 byte.
To subsequently start the DMA0 transfer:
Disable the DMA0 once and set the DMA0 related registers once again.
page 315 of 354
3. CRC Snoop Function Applications
Transfer of the data to
CRC input register by
the SFR snoop function.
DMA enable bit is set to "0"
by underflow of the DMA0 transfer counter.

Advertisement

Table of Contents
loading

Table of Contents